Bom dia a todos!
No SQL Server existe a função datediff(datepart,startdate,enddate), que
retorna o intervalo entre as datas de acordo com o datepart informado, ou
seja retorna o intervalo em dias, meses, anos, etc.
No postgresql, estou utilizando da seguinte forma para ter o intervalo em
meses:
select EXTRACT(MONTH FROM AGE('2009-01-01','2010-02-01')) + (EXTRACT(YEAR
FROM AGE('2009-01-01','2010-02-01')) * 12)
Mas em outras situações preciso do intervalo em anos ou dias, existe alguma
forma mais prática de se fazer isso?
Abraços!
Edimar Rangel
_______________________________________________
pgbr-geral mailing list
[email protected]
https://listas.postgresql.org.br/cgi-bin/mailman/listinfo/pgbr-geral